About Predator (USA)

Predator (USA) is a run and gun video game released for the Nintendo Entertainment System. Developed by the now-defunct company, Activision, it is based on the 1987 film of the same name. The game was released in North America, adding to the era's diverse library of action titles that often drew inspiration from popular media.

In this game, you step into the shoes of a soldier tasked with combating alien creatures in various environments. The gameplay involves navigating through side-scrolling levels, engaging in combat with enemies using an array of weapons. Players face off against various foes, and the mechanics include jumping, shooting, and dodging attacks, all while trying to complete mission objectives.
